Water can splash bacteria up to 3 feet surrounding your sink, including onto counter tops, other food, towels, and you (i.e. cross contamination).

A study done byDrexel Universityshows that it is best to move meat and poultry directly from package to pan. The heat from cooking will kill any bacteria that may be present.

An ordinary oven cooks by enveloping food in hot, dry air. This air heats the outside of the food which slowly penetrates to the inside of the food until it’s cooked all the way.

Now, in a convection oven, the fan produces extra energy. It takes the hot air and blows it around, producing around 25 to 30 percent more energy, depending on the fan’s power.

Regular ovens also can have hot spots, but the fan in a convection oven will circulate the air to help even out the temperature variances.

When recipes specify temperatures and cooking times, it’s for conventional ovens. Of course, this is unless the recipe is specifically for convection ovens.

A simple rule to follow is to lower the temperature by 25ºF when baking cookies and pies, but 50ºF when roasting meats. Some convection ovens offer separate settings for baking and for roasting.

You can also leave the temperature the same and instead shorten the cooking time by 25 percent. For example, if your recipe calls for 60 minutes in the oven, check the food after 45 minutes instead.

However, keep in mind, some convection ovens actually make a heat adjustment for you. That is, if you set a convection oven for 350ºF, it might actually set itself to 325ºF to compensate. So, check your manual before making adjustments.

For everyone else, a brief, simplified explanation: Passover celebrates the exodus of the enslaved Jewish people from Egypt, who left in such a hurry they didn’t have enough time to even let their bread rise, and only were able to bring unleavened, cracker-like bread called matzo with them.
